RESUMO
OBJECTIVE: To measure, and seek clinical correlates with, levels of substance P (SP) in the cerebrospinal fluid (CSF) of fibromyalgia syndrome (FMS) patients. METHODS: CSF from 32 FMS patients and 30 normal control subjects was tested for SP by radioimmunoassay. Clinical measures included tender point examination and standardized questionnaires. RESULTS: CSF SP levels were 3-fold higher in FMS patients than in normal controls (P < 0.001), but they correlated only weakly with tenderness found on examination. CONCLUSION: SP is significantly elevated in FMS CSF, but other abnormalities must exist in FMS to more fully explain the symptoms.

OBJECTIVE: Assess the impact of human immunodeficiency virus (HIV) infection on the onset of rheumatic manifestations in HIV+ patients, and to compare them with a control HIV- group with similar risk factors. METHODS: We prospectively studied 74 consecutive HIV+ patients, looking for clinical and laboratory findings of rheumatic manifestations and compared them with 72 control subjects with similar risk factors for HIV who tested negative for HIV. RESULTS: Rheumatic manifestations were more frequently observed in the HIV+ group than the HIV-group (p < 0.001): Arthralgias were found in 34 (45%), arthritis in 8 (10%), and Reiter's syndrome in 6 (8%). Laboratory findings revealed rheumatoid factor in 16 (21%) HIV+ vs 2 (2%) in HIV-, antinuclear antibodies in 13 (17%) HIV+ vs 0 in HIV-, IgG anticardiolipin antibodies in 70 (94%) HIV+ vs 7 (9%) in HIV- (p < 0.001). Hyperuricemia was found in 31 HIV+ patients (41%), and hypouricemia in 4 (5%), compared with none in the HIV- group (p < 0.0001). Neoplasia were identified in 13 HIV+ patients, in 7 associated with hyperuricemia and 3 with hypouricemia. Of interest, 2 patients had urate abnormalities before the diagnosis of neoplasia. CONCLUSIONS: Our study suggests that rheumatic manifestations are more prevalent in HIV+ patients. In advanced HIV infection, hypo and hyperuricemia may be considered markers of neoplasia.
